Highest Education Level

Shipping and Receiving Clerks in Nobleton, FL offer the following education background
High School or GED
44.8%
Vocational Degree or Certification
16.9%
Bachelor's Degree
15.7%
Associate's Degree
14.5%
Master's Degree
3.6%
Some College
2.8%
Some High School
1.3%
Doctorate Degree
0.3%
